.album {
  max-width: 700px; /** for this example, I don't give a rats (*) about IE */
  clear: both;
  float:left;
  margin:0px 5px 20px 0px;
  padding:0px 1px 20px 0px;
  text-align:center;
  min-height:400px;
  width:450px;

}



.album h2 {
  clear: both;
}
.album a {
  display: block;
  float: left;
  margin-right: 1em;
  padding: 10px 10px 4px 10px;
  margin: 10px 10px 10px 10px;
  border: 1px solid black;
  background-color: #eee;
  text-align: center;
}



.album a:hover {
  border-color: blue;
}
.album img {
  width: 100px;
  height: 100px;
  border: 0;
}
#album-nav {
  margin-top: 5em;
  max-width: 500px;
  overflow: auto;
}
.prev, .next {
  border: 1px outset #ccc;
  color: #000075;
  background-color: white;
  font-weight:bold;
  padding: 0.25em;
}
.prev:hover,.next:hover {
  border-style: inset;
}
.prev {
  float: left;
}
.next {
  float: right;
}









.album2 {
  max-width: 550px; /** for this example, I don't give a rats (*) about IE */
  clear: both;
  float:left;
  margin: 0px 0px 20px 0px;
  padding:0px 70px 5px 70px;
  text-align:center;
  min-height:700px;

}



.album2 h2 {
  clear: both;
}
.album2 a {
  display: block;
  float: left;
  margin-right: 1em;
  padding: 10px 5px 10px 10px;
  margin: 10px 10px 10px 10px;
  border: 1px solid black;
  background-color: #eee;
  text-align: center;
}

.album2 a:hover {
  border-color: blue;
}
.album2 img {
  width: 120px;
  height: 160px;
  border: 0;
}
#album2-nav {
  margin-top: 5em;
  max-width: 500px;
  overflow: auto;
}






   
    